Cation
A particle with one or more units of positive charge, such as a hydrogen ion (H+) or calcium ion (Ca2+). Compare with anion.
Anion
A particle with one or more units of negative charge, such as a chloride ion (Cl-) or hydroxide ion (OH-). Compare with cation.
Isotopes
Atoms of the same element that differ in the number of neutrons within their nuclei.
Ions
Atoms or molecules that have gained or lost one or more electrons, thus acquiring a charge.
